The Sacred Clothesline, 2021
Located in North Miami, FL
The Sacred Clothesline This piece was inspired by Victor’s few pieces of clothing hanging on the cloth lines waiting to dry after hand-washing them at the end of each day during his journey on the Camino. These Holy Cards were collected from top antique and book dealers in different Cities on and around the Camino. At first, he was only trying to collect art pieces that he could carry. The leather cord wrapping around the Skein represents the never-ending Camino of life. The different colors are a representation of the different paths of any Camino. The Holy Cards represent all the everyday Saints who come into our journey to teach life learning lessons. The piece comprised of: Early 19th Century extremely fine walnut, rosewood and satinwood Expandable Spinning Skein with white bone finial. A very fine and well-preserved collection of 17th and 18th Century European Holy Cards. Mid-century (1960s) solid walnut wood and black laminate pedestal.

Antique, New and Vintage Decorative Objects

Every time you move into a house or an apartment — or endeavor to refresh the home you’ve lived in for years — life for that space begins anew. The right home accent, be it the simple placement of a decorative bowl on a shelf or a ceramic vase for fresh flowers, can transform an area from drab to spectacular. But with so many materials and items to choose from, it’s easy to get lost in the process. The key to styling with decorative objects is to work toward making a happy home that best reflects your personal style. 

Ceramics are a versatile addition to any home. If you’ve amassed an assortment of functional pottery over the years, think of your mugs and salad bowls as decorative objects, ideal for displaying in a glass cabinet. Vintage ceramic serveware can pop along white open shelving in your dining area, while large stoneware pitchers paired with woven baskets or quilts in an open cupboard can introduce a rustic farmhouse-style element to your den.

Translucent decorative boxes or bowls made of an acrylic plastic called Lucite — a game changer in furniture that’s easy to clean and lasts long — are modern accents that are neutral enough to dress up a coffee table or desktop without cluttering it. If you’re showcasing pieces from the past, a vintage jewelry box for displaying your treasures can spark conversation. Where is the jewelry box from? Is there a story behind it?

Abstract sculptures or an antique vessel for your home library can draw attention to your book collection and add narrative charm to the most appropriate of corners. There’s more than one way to style your bookcases, and decorative objects add a provocative dynamic. “I love magnifying glasses,” says Alex Assouline, global vice president of luxury publisher Assouline, of adding one’s cherished objects to a home library. “They are both useful and decorative. Objects really elevate libraries and can also make them more personal.”
